Early Life and Discovery Through the Power of the Internet

Before she became a rising pop star, Madison Beer was just a teenager posting song covers on YouTube. Born on March 5, 1999, in Jericho, New York, she grew up like most kids—dreaming big and singing constantly. But her life changed forever in 2012, when a certain pop star named Justin Bieber shared one of her cover videos on Twitter.

That one tweet brought millions of eyes to her voice—and you might remember the buzz it caused online. She was just 13 years old at the time, and almost overnight, she was signed to a record label. Suddenly, you weren’t just watching a girl with a great voice online—you were watching a career begin.

Music Career That’s Grown from Viral Buzz to Artistic Depth

If you followed Madison in her early days, you know her first few singles leaned toward teen pop—catchy and commercial. Songs like “Melodies” introduced her to a younger audience, but as she matured, so did her music.

In 2018, she released her debut EP As She Pleases, featuring tracks like “Dead” and “Home With You,” where you could already hear her stepping into a more confident sound. But her real turning point came in 2021 with the full-length album Life Support. That’s where she truly found her voice—both musically and emotionally.

When you listen to that album, you’re not just hearing polished vocals. You’re hearing someone process mental health struggles, heartbreak, and fame. Tracks like “Selfish” and “Good in Goodbye” reveal the rawer, more vulnerable side of Madison—and if you’ve ever felt like you were figuring life out in public, her lyrics will hit home.

Ventures Beyond Music: Modeling, Writing, and Acting

Madison’s creativity doesn’t stop at music. You may have seen her modeling for major brands or walking red carpets at fashion events. She’s known for her signature glam style, which blends classic Hollywood with modern edge.

In 2023, she also published her memoir The Half of It, where she dove deeper into her personal story—something you probably didn’t expect from someone still in her early 20s. That book gave fans a new lens through which to see her: not just as a pop star, but as a young woman learning, healing, and reclaiming her voice.
